Piedmont drops three matches

The Piedmont High School boys volleyball team dropped three consecutive road matches in West Alameda County Conference Foothill division play. The Highlanders then posted a nonleague win over visiting Richmond on April 27, 25-17, 22-25, 26-24, 25-18.

On April 20, the Highlanders fell at Bishop O’Dowd, 25-19, 25-15, 25-15. The next night, they lost at Berkeley, 25-11, 25-14, 25-22. On April 23, Piedmont lost at Castro Valley, 25-13, 25-10, 25-11.

“We knew this would be a difficult week with three road games against strong opponents,” Highlanders coach Mike Glass said. “This is a very young team, and they showed a lot of resilience – they kept up the intensity and effort. Nate Spong had his best game of the season at Berkeley before missing Castro Valley due to injury. It was good to have Luca Ceccarelli back from illness – he can play anywhere on the court.”

Piedmont will host its final home match of the year against San Leandro on April 28. The Highlanders will close the season on April 30 at Alameda. Piedmont is 6-16 on the year, 0-8 in WACC play.
